Transaction 0184fa700f7368090aebb8ff5c467c7d69e4c39c538fe91e787e0ade56ab9994
2 Input
2 Outputs
- 0184fa700f7368090aebb8ff5c467c7d69e4c39c538fe91e787e0ade56ab9994:0
- 0184fa700f7368090aebb8ff5c467c7d69e4c39c538fe91e787e0ade56ab9994:1
value 77923
address 13ezAu5fCA7Y7LARuPjdmZJWtbo7vu6wqh
value 3256842
address 1MpxwZC2otv8LQuAzXtug38hmbt2RvnFx1